The surname Jasso comes from the place name Jasa, which is located in the province of Huesca, just over the Navarese border with Aragon.

Early Origins of the Jasso family
The surname Jasso was first found in Lower Navarre, which now lies on the French side of the border.

Jasso Spelling Variations
Spelling variations of this family name include: Jaso, Jasa, Jasso, Jassa and others.

Jasso Ranking
In the United States, the name Jasso is the 4,932nd most popular surname with an estimated 4,974 people with that name. 1
